Learning about organic composting, trick-or-treating in City Hall, visiting Fluffy the Snake while on regular field trips to the Audubon Center, and literally learning to walk! These are a few of the memorable moments that our infants, toddlers, and preschoolers enjoyed this year.
Mount Washington Preschool and Childcare Centers (MWPCCC) began 17 years ago as a vision—a dream, really—of local parents who wanted high quality, accessible early care and education. While our programs have had a strong year at our Harry Pregerson, Joy Picus, and La Casita Verde Child Development Centers, MWPCCC operates on remarkably lean resources.
